Manheim Used Vehicle Value Index
|
Wholesale used vehicle prices slipped 0.7% in June, and before seasonal adjustment, prices declined by 1.5%; Index for June was 120.2 – 5.3% increase from a year ago; Upward movement in wholesale prices appears to have come to a natural end.

OPENLANE Market Index
|
US auction prices in June held steady and ended on par w/ May 2010 levels, representing highest price levels of 2010 YTD; Car and SUV prices drop slightly while Minivans and Truck prices increase from prior month.
|
|
Upward Movement Since Early 2009:
Ends w/ ceiling imposed by new vehicle prices and leveling off of retail demand.
|
US Car Prices:
Dropped slightly in June, ending 1 percentage point below May 2010.
|
New Vehicle Fleet Sales Increase:
Was 21.0% in 1st half of 2010 versus 17.4% in year-ago period.
|
Light Truck Prices:
Minivans increased slightly, SUVs flat, trucks up 12 percentage points from May.
|
Biggest Weakening in Demand:
During June, was for vehicles in the $7K to $9K price range.
|
US Dealer Interest by Body Style:
Pronounced upswing in Minivan interest continued in June.
|
Used Vehicle Retail Sales Advance:
Dealer sales rose 4.4% in first half 2010, private party transactions up 1.8%.
|
Dealer Interest in Other Categories May to June:
Cars and SUVs were essentially flat, trucks dropped eight percentage points.
|
Large and Small Vehicle Prices Outperform Market:
Compact cars, large SUVs, and vans performed very well year-over-year.
|
Canadian Market Index:
June even with prior month and decreased 8 percentage points from prior year.
|
Rental Risk Prices Stable:
Prices were little changed on both sequential and year-over-year basis in June.
|
Canadian Prices Holding Steady:
Arrested steep declines experienced from December 2009 to February 2010.
|
Prices for End-Service Fleet Units Ease:
Midsize cars declined in June after reaching record highs previous 3 months.
|
Canadian Price Trend by Body Style:
Car and SUV prices essentially flat, minivans and trucks dropped from May.

James Hance, Jr.
Ford Motor Company
Board Director
Ford Motor Company has elected James Hance, Jr. to the company's Board of Directors. Hance, 65, is the former CFO and former Vice Chairman of Bank of America, where he retired in 2005 after 18 years with the company. He is currently a senior adviser to the Carlyle Group. Hance will serve on the Ford Board of Directors' Audit Committee, the Finance Committee, and the Nominating and Governance Committee. A certified public accountant, Hance spent 17 years with Price Waterhouse (now PricewaterhouseCoopers) in Philadelphia and Charlotte.

Toyota Opening U.S. Field Offices to Address Vehicle Quality
 |
|
Toyota will open seven field offices in the U.S. to monitor how its vehicles perform in different climates and driving conditions. The move comes on the heels of massive recalls that threaten the automaker's reputation for quality. Toyota is also extending development time to conduct more reliability tests.

Vibrating Car Seat Pinpoints Location of Vehicles in Blind Spots
 |
|
Drivers zone out while driving and forget to check their blind spots visually. Electronic devices attempt to monitor these spots and alert drivers. A seat with embedded cell phone motors vibrates using location and intensity to communicate problems to drivers without adding another distracting light, display, or buzzer to be interpreted.

Auto Loan Delinquencies Show Improvement
 |
|
Both direct and indirect auto loan delinquencies showed improvement for the quarter, according to the American Bankers Association. ABA reported that direct auto loan delinquencies dropped from 1.94 percent to 1.79 percent. Meanwhile, indirect auto loan delinquencies fell from 3.15 percent to 3.03 percent.

Wells Fargo Financial Restructures, Closing Stores
 |
|
Wells Fargo Financial is in the process of restructuring, which includes closing 638 stores named for this division. Auto loans previously offered by Wells Fargo Financial will be mixed in with other similar products offered by the company and will be available through the financial institution's network of community banking stores, mortgage stores, phone banks and wellsfargo.com. A big part of the restructuring includes ceasing non-prime mortgage loans.

Webb Says Used Sales Benefit from Low New-Vehicle Inventory
 |
|
Fleet sales of new vehicles have risen to 21% from 17.4% a year ago in the 11.2M annual U.S. market. Automakers are not pushing heavily discounted fleet sales. Retail sales are just stagnant in an uncertain economy with high unemployment.

Balancing Costs vs. Revenue When Servicing All Brands
 |
|
Franchise dealers selling large volumes of used vehicles can draw those customers back by servicing all brands. It can start with just simple lube jobs and increase to stocking parts and making large repairs. Revenue will jump but so will costs, including training.

Transit Vans, Jeep, Dodge Vehicles on Latest Recall Lists
 |
|
Ford is recalling almost 34,000 Transit Connect vans, and Chrysler is recalling 22,000 Dodge and Jeep vehicles. The Transit has a roof-related problem that may keep the vehicle from meeting safety standards. The Chrysler vehicles may have a problem with a brake component.
